c++: dependence of constrained memfn from current inst [PR105842]
Here we incorrectly deem the calls to func1, func2 and tmpl2 as ambiguous ahead of time ultimately because we mishandle dependence of a constrained member function from the current instantiation. In type_dependent_expression_p, we already consider dependence of a TEMPLATE_DECL's constraints (via uses_outer_template_parms), but neglect to do the same for a FUNCTION_DECL (such as that for func1). And in satisfy_declaration_constraints, we give up if _any_ template argument is dependent, but for non-dependent member functions from the current instantiation (such as func2 and tmpl2), we can and must check constraints as long as the innermost arguments aren't dependent.
